Hi Fox. Don't get too excited on this one. Understand how it works there. Total Wines will carry anyone on a test with a slotting fee for a very small amount of shelf and it's on consignment with full recourse payable at the register only. It's survival of the fittest which I doubt Marani can survive. They have close to 700 vodka SKUs too so it's tough competition. Another thing to consider is they only cover 16 states and Marani only has one small portion of one state so the visibility is less than desirable considering the costs of slotting fees and expenses should it not sell through. Total doesn't are if it sells or not. They are not backing Marani in any way. They cover their cost with the slotting fee and if it sells, it sells. If it doesn't they pull it and return the unsold product pocketing the fee. Without advertising and marketing I think you'll soon find out that this is just an initial order with a whole lot of returns.
